I tow my Sea-Doo all over California, Nevada, and Arizona. Without the ski I get about 2.3 - 2.5 miles per kilowatt hour on my ‘23 quad large, with the Sea-Doo I get about 1.8 to 2.1, depending how fast I drive. Long sections of freeway and even put it in conserve mode which also really helps. To use conserve mode, assuming you have a quad motor with conserve mode option, when you plug in your trailer, if you quickly go back inside the car, on the screen, it asks if you want to switch to trailer mode, or you can hit “Not a trailer”. If you choose the letter, conserve mode is still available however, none of the other ADA functions are. As usual, the car will guide you to chargers as needed.

Towing our ski I averaged about 1.9-2.1 kw/h. Overall range drop of about 40mi on an 80% charge. 1000# does have an impact.

That said, I don’t think you can rely on the range estimates with a small trailer like this at first. I think it underestimates range as it learns.

Hi just towed my Kawasaki 310r from Atlantic City marina to Camp Hill Pa (175 miles) and then after trade took the new Yamaha VX ski back. On both trips I had 80 miles left over. Usually when not growing a ski I have 110 miles left. The increase in drag lowered by efficiency by approx . 15%. Switch to eco mode made a little difference.
